General Information about Denim (#0965C1)
The color #0965C1, commonly referred to as Denim, is a deep shade of blue within the broader blue color family. It exhibits a robust and grounded character, reminiscent of the classic denim fabric known for its durability and widespread use in clothing. In terms of color theory, Denim lies closer to the indigo end of the spectrum, combining elements of both blue and violet. Its hexadecimal code #0965C1 specifies its exact composition, ensuring consistent representation across digital platforms. Denim is often associated with stability, trustworthiness, and competence, making it a favored choice for corporate branding and professional designs. Additionally, its versatility allows it to pair well with a variety of other colors, ranging from neutrals to complementary shades, enhancing its applicability in diverse creative contexts.
The hex color #0965C1, also known as Denim, presents specific accessibility considerations for web developers. Its relatively low luminance value means that sufficient contrast with foreground text or interactive elements is crucial. According to WCAG guidelines, a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 is recommended for normal text and 3:1 for large text against backgrounds. When using #0965C1 as a background, lighter text colors such as white or very light grays should be used to ensure readability for users with visual impairments. Tools like contrast checkers can help verify compliance. Furthermore, avoid relying solely on color to convey important information; use supplementary cues like text labels or icons to accommodate users with color vision deficiencies.

Web Design
In web design, Denim (#0965C1) can be used as a primary color for headers, buttons, and navigation bars, evoking a sense of trust and stability. When paired with lighter shades of gray or white, it creates a clean and professional look suitable for corporate websites and business applications. It's also effective for highlighting interactive elements, drawing the user's attention to key actions and enhancing the overall user experience. The color's depth makes it suitable for backgrounds, provided that sufficient contrast is maintained with foreground text and icons.
Fashion
In fashion, Denim (#0965C1) finds application in casual wear, particularly in jeans and denim jackets, representing classic style and versatility. It is also used in sportswear, creating a sense of energy and performance. This color blends well with neutral colors such as gray, white, and beige for a composed appearance or can be paired with brighter colors like yellow or red for a bold statement. Due to its adaptability, Denim is a popular choice for creating various fashion styles and moods.
Interior Design
In interior design, Denim (#0965C1) can serve as an accent color to inject character and flair into a space. It works exceptionally well in rooms with natural light, complemented by white or light gray walls and wooden furniture. It's also ideal for fabrics like curtains or decorative pillows. For a more relaxed and serene atmosphere, combine it with soft greens and natural textures. This allows the space to feel both inviting and stylish, adding sophistication without overwhelming the design.
